Based on my recollection from when (a month or two ago) I upgraded my 280c
to a 2300 logic board:
I found an IDE connector, a SCSI connector, and a active-matrix monitor
connector. I did not find a passive-matrix monitor connector.
However, for all I know, (and no doubt someone will correct me on this ;)
the monitor connector may work for both displays. I can only speak for the
active-matrix display on the 280c, which works without any problems with the
2300c logic board.
